用python写一段代码用于接收输入的字符串,并将其两侧的大写字母与数字和空格都去掉,再将剩余字符串中的小写字母改写为大写字母
时间: 2024-03-05 16:53:31 浏览: 73
Python判断字符串与大小写转换
5星 · 资源好评率100%
好的,下面是代码:
```python
string = input("请输入字符串:")
# 去除字符串两侧的大写字母、数字和空格
string = string.strip()
string = ''.join(filter(lambda x: not x.isdigit() and not x.isupper() and not x.isspace(), string))
# 将字符串中的小写字母改写为大写字母
string = string.upper()
print("处理后的字符串为:", string)
```
这段代码会先接收用户输入的字符串,然后使用 `strip()` 函数去除字符串两侧的空格,再使用 `filter()` 函数过滤掉大写字母和数字,得到只包含小写字母的字符串。最后使用 `upper()` 函数将所有小写字母改写为大写字母,并输出处理后的字符串。
阅读全文